Common-Ion Effect Solubility Calculator

New molar solubility when a common ion is present.

Compute the new molar solubility of a 1:1 salt MA in a solution that already contains a common-ion concentration [A⁻], using s ≈ Ksp / [A⁻] when the common ion is in excess.

Formula

s ≈ Ksp / [common ion] (in excess of the salt's own solubility).
